About the Grant
UNICEF Sustainable WASH Innovation Hub is looking for proven innovative WASH solutions with potential for accelerated scale.
The UNICEF Sustainable WASH Innovation Hub sources, accelerates and scales transformative water, sanitation and hygiene (WASH) solutions to drive lasting impact for children and their families.
Solutions within the innovation portfolios are selected based on their potential to accelerate results for children across multiple countries, regions, and potentially globally. The portfolios ensure that innovation is strategic and programme-driven, with a focus on evidence-building and scaling up across multiple geographies.
This Call for Applications is intended to expand the WASH innovation portfolio with solutions that address systemic problems for WASH. We are seeking a diverse range of innovative solutions, including but not limited to programmatic models, private sector approaches, public sector strategies, and other relevant models.
The WASH Innovation Hub is seeking proven solutions addressing one or both of the following innovation challenges:
Strengthening supportive environments for WASH SMEs: -
The Challenge: A lack of supportive environments for WASH small and medium enterprises (SMEs) is limiting their capacity to expand and flourish, hindering their ability to contribute effectively to WASH governance and services.
We are looking for solutions that will address multiple aspects of the challenge, such as:
- Building a stronger ecosystem for WASH SMEs by improving access to finance and investment.
- Strengthening partnerships between WASH SMEs, governments, and large service providers.
- Supporting SMEs in leveraging tools and systems to enhance efficiency and track performance.
- Influencing policies that enable SMEs to formalize, scale, and thrive.
Guiding Questions:
Consider how your approach addresses these questions and enables impact at scale.
Your solution should address multiple of these questions and be adaptable/replicable into new settings.
- How might we connect WASH SMEs with governments, investors, and large service providers to scale solutions?
- How might we help authorities streamline processes for SME formalization, operation, and expansion?
- How might we equip SMEs with tools to improve efficiency, track performance, and attract investment?
- How might we raise awareness among policymakers about the critical role of WASH SMEs and foster collaboration?
Enhancing climate-sensitive data and integration into WASH programming: -
The Challenge: Insufficient climate-sensitive data and an understanding of integrating climate change impacts into WASH programming present challenges to WASH practitioners modeling the long-term sustainability of water resources, impacting the service's resilience.
We are looking for solutions that will address multiple aspects of the challenge such as:
- Improving the collection, analysis, and accessibility of climate-sensitive data.
- Integrating climate change considerations into WASH planning and decision-making.
- Enhancing collaboration with governments, local stakeholders, and organizations to address climate risks in WASH services.
- Strengthening WASH systems to be more resilient to climate variability and environmental changes.
Guiding Questions:
Consider how your approach addresses these questions and enables impact at scale.
Your solution should address multiple of these questions and be adaptable/replicable into new settings.
- How might we improve the collection and analysis of climate-sensitive data for WASH?
- How might we integrate climate change considerations into WASH programming to ensure sustainability?
- How might we foster collaboration among local stakeholders, governments, and organizations to address climate risks in WASH services?

Why partner with UNICEF:
If you are ready to scale your WASH innovation with UNICEF, here’s what we offer:
- Global reach: Access UNICEF’s networks across 190+ countries, collaborate with field teams, and engage with governments to expand your impact.
- Strategic matchmaking: Connect with ecosystem actors, creating pathways for scale impact through strategic alliances and community engagement.
- Expert support: Gain technical and financial guidance to align your solution with market needs, regulatory frameworks, and best practices.
- Catalytic funding: Access to an initial grant of approximately 150,000 USD in flexible funds to support evidence generation, feasibility studies, and market understanding and assessments.
Eligibility
- Be a Registered Entity: Apply with one lead entity as a registered company, university spin-off, NGO, UN organization or Government agency.
- Have Financial Viability: Availability of a detailed financial plan and projections for the next 12 months.
- Address WASH Hub Goals: Solution must clearly tackle at least one WASH Hub Problem Statement.
- Operates in UNICEF Countries: Has demonstrated the impact of the solution or plans to in at least UNICEF Programme Countries, with plans to expand.
- Commit to Scaling: Be open to broader adoption of the solution including potential uptake of the innovation by others (no IP sharing required).
- Adhere to UNICEF Policies: Agree to UNICEF’s General Terms and Conditions of Contract, UNICEF’s Policy Prohibiting and Combatting Fraud and Corruption, UNICEF’s Policy on Conduct Promoting the Protection and Safeguarding of Children, the United Nations Supplier Code of Conduct and UNICEF’s Information Disclosure Policy.
